Even before the pandemic swept across the planet, larger companies were increasingly using 4PL providers to act as their logistics department, handling matters such as order management, legal compliance, warehousing, and suppliermanagement. Supplier Relationships and Management. This one goes hand-in-hand with inventory management and again, is something which can create real problems if you get it wrong. Typical errors in suppliermanagement include: Underestimating supplier risk. Failing to thoroughly screen new suppliers.
